What is Hard Water?


Tough water is characterized by its mineral web content, particularly cal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the water as it percolates via sedimentary rock and chalk deposits underground. When difficult water is heated or delegated stand, it tends to develop range, a crusty buildup that sticks to surface areas and can cause a series of concerns in plumbing systems.

Influence on Piping


Tough water affects pipes in numerous detrimental ways, mostly via scale build-up, reduced water circulation, and boosted rust.

Scale Buildup


Among the most typical concerns triggered by hard water is range accumulation inside pipes and components. As water flows with the plumbing system, minerals speed up out and stick to the pipeline wall surfaces. Over time, this buildup can tighten pipeline openings, leading to lowered water circulation and raised pressure on the system.

Minimized Water Flow


Mineral deposits from hard water can slowly reduce the diameter of pipelines, limiting water circulation to taps, showers, and home appliances. This lowered circulation not only affects water stress yet also increases energy usage as home appliances like hot water heater should work more challenging to supply the very same amount of warm water.

Rust


While difficult water minerals themselves do not cause deterioration, they can exacerbate existing rust problems in pipelines. Range accumulation can catch water versus metal surface areas, accelerating the corrosion process and possibly resulting in leakages or pipeline failing with time.

Appliance Damages


Past pipelines, difficult water can likewise harm house home appliances attached to the water. Appliances such as water heaters, dishwashing machines, and washing machines are particularly prone to scale build-up. This can reduce their performance, increase upkeep expenses, and reduce their life-span.

Checking and Treatment


Checking for difficult water and implementing ideal therapy procedures is crucial to reducing its results on pipelines and devices.

Water Conditioners


Water conditioners are the most usual remedy for treating difficult water. They function by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, properly lowering the firmness of the water.

Various Other Treatment Choices


Along with water softeners, other treatment options include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each method has its advantages and viability relying on the extent of the hard water trouble and family needs.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
